Legacy Plaza at Zenoff Park
Ready-mixed concrete was used in a circular walkway, a 16-foot white softball with red stitching, the Stevens Point Softball Association 50-year plaque & flag pole base, the entry area, the Zenoff Park plaque base, and the connecting walk & landing to the park’s building to create a space that celebrates two dedicated individuals, the originators, and the donors and serves as a place of respite.
Creating a space of purpose and honor within the vocabulary of the place (softball & baseball) required a site design that was overt in the tribute to and legacy of individuals, provided for circulation to and through the site, and accommodated surface water, all in a positive, visually iconic way.
Achieving the aesthetics of place, purpose, and outcome required the flexibility, utility, and sustainability that ready-mixed concrete offers.
The primary challenge was creating a layout that clearly said “SOFTBALL” through the colors and textures of concrete.
Ready-mixed concrete accounted for 92% of the project. Using a range of concrete techniques, including colored & broom-finish ready-mixed, colored & stamped ready-mixed, colored & stamped overlay, stained precast concrete softballs, and colored & textured precast concrete benches, the project achieved recognition and celebration that clearly represent the place.
